Johnnie Fletcher Tharp Sr.

2008-09-04 / Obituaries

Johnnie Fletcher Tharp Sr., a native of Grove Hill and resident of Washington County, died Aug. 27, 2008, at a local nursing facility after a brief illness of acute leukemia and pneumonia. He was 87 years of age. A U.S. Navy veteran of WWII, he retired as chief of security at Searcy Hospital in Mt. Vernon after 45 years. He was a member and deacon of Liberty Baptist Church and a member of Alabama Peace Officers Association. His wife of 61 years, Annie Laura Young Tharp and a son, Johnnie Fletcher Tharp Jr. preceded him in death.

Survivors include two daughters, Connie T. (Steven) Grimes of Chatom and Bonnie A. (Laverne) Baxter of Gulf Shores; five grandchildren, Jason N. (Glenda) Grimes of Henderson, Nev., Samantha G. (Tony) Sanks of Brewton, Diana G. (Will) Colvin of Waynesboro, Miss., Christopher R. Baxter and Colby R. Baxter, both of Gulf Shores; two great-grandchildren, Juliana N. Grimes and Carabeth O. Grimes, both of Henderson; and one sister, Lena Ellen Davis of Sieverville, Tenn.

Funeral services were Aug. 30 at Liberty Baptist Church in Fairford with interment in the church cemetery under the direction of Lathan Funeral Home of Chatom.
